Forex licenses, asset management,
investment funds, invest consulting,
brokerage licenses, AML for investment
Forex License in Seychelles: Strategic Choice for Global Brokerage Setup
Seychelles has become a strategic location for international brokerage firms. This offshore jurisdiction is known for its stable governance, growing economy, and favorable conditions for financial companies.
Its political and economic stability creates a secure foundation for business planning. For those planning to start a Forex company in Seychelles, the country offers an efficient regulatory model and strong global accessibility. The combination of simplicity and international legitimacy makes it a compelling base for a Forex broker setup in Seychelles.
Proper Licensing Builds Trust and Credibility
In the Forex industry, credibility is crucial. Traders and partners rely on regulated brokers to ensure their funds are secure. A valid license gives brokers legal status and makes it easier to work with payment providers, banks, and investors.
Obtaining a Seychelles Forex broker license ensures that the business operates within a globally accepted legal framework. It also enhances transparency, which is essential for compliance with evolving Forex regulation in Seychelles.
Why Choose Seychelles for a Forex License?
Seychelles attracts Forex firms for several practical reasons. These include flexible regulations, moderate cost, and a growing reputation as a reliable offshore destination.
Among the top reasons are:
- Favorable financial regulatory environment
- Strong reputation as an offshore financial center
- Fast and affordable licensing process
- Political and economic stability
These factors make Seychelles a popular choice for businesses seeking a low-cost Forex license jurisdiction without compromising legitimacy. Many firms prefer the flexibility and agility provided by an offshore Forex license in contrast to more restrictive EU frameworks.
Regulatory Authority: Meet the FSA of Seychelles
The Financial Services Authority (FSA) is the official financial regulatory authority in Seychelles. It is responsible for licensing and supervising non-bank financial services, including Forex brokerage companies.
The FSA Seychelles license is issued only after the applicant meets strict legal and operational standards. This ensures that only qualified, compliant, and transparent companies are approved to operate under the established FSA compliance requirements.
Understanding the Types of Forex Licenses in Seychelles
Companies seeking to launch Forex operations in Seychelles must apply for the appropriate license. The most commonly issued one is the Securities Dealer License Seychelles, designed specifically for brokers.
This license permits the following activities:
- Provide Forex and CFD trading services
- Operate as a market maker
- Offer investment advice or portfolio management
- Trade stocks, bonds, and derivative instruments
While other financial licenses are available in Seychelles, this one best suits international brokers looking for full-scale operations and global reach under an international Forex license structure.
Requirements for Obtaining a Forex License in Seychelles
To receive a Seychelles financial license, applicants must meet specific financial, structural, and legal standards. These requirements ensure the broker can operate responsibly within a transparent framework.
Minimum capital requirement:
At least USD 50,000 must be held in a Seychelles-based bank account.
In addition to capital, companies must fulfill local presence obligations:
- Registration as an International Business Company (IBC)
- A physical office in Seychelles
- Appointment of at least one local director
Legal documentation is also essential. The following materials are required:
- Verified identity documents of shareholders and directors
- A comprehensive business plan
- Internal AML and KYC policy manuals
- Full disclosure of beneficial ownership
All documents should be aligned with the FSA compliance requirements, ensuring consistency with local and international standards.
Step-by-Step Process to Obtain a Seychelles Forex License
The process to apply for a Forex license in Seychelles involves several distinct steps. Each phase must be carefully followed to avoid delays.
These are the key stages of the licensing procedure:
- Company formation: Register an IBC and open a bank account
- Documentation preparation: Assemble all legal, financial, and compliance materials
- Submission and review: File the application with the FSA and respond to queries
- Approval timeline: If documents are complete, review takes about 8–12 weeks
- Final approval and payment: Pay the licensing fee to receive certification
A properly submitted application package will significantly reduce processing time and increase the chances of approval under Forex regulation in Seychelles.
Costs Associated with Seychelles Forex License
Launching a Forex brokerage in Seychelles is cost-effective, but companies should budget for several necessary expenses.
Below is a breakdown of typical costs:
- License application fee: USD 1,000
- Annual renewal fee: USD 2,000
- Registered office and operational setup: Variable
- Legal and consulting fees: USD 10,000–20,000 depending on complexity
This structure makes the Seychelles Forex broker license ideal for firms that value speed, affordability, and flexibility. Compared to EU options, it remains a low-cost Forex license jurisdiction with fewer entry barriers.
Pros and Cons of the Seychelles Forex Broker License
A Seychelles license provides global accessibility and ease of setup. However, like any jurisdiction, it also has limitations.
Advantages of the license include:
- Minimal taxation on international income
- Quick and straightforward application process
- Offshore credibility and regulatory structure
- Lower startup costs compared to the EU
Limitations to consider:
- Some banks and liquidity providers prefer EU/UK-licensed brokers
- Perception of weaker oversight compared to major financial centers
- Requires additional effort to build customer trust at scale
Despite these challenges, the benefits of Seychelles Forex license continue to attract firms focused on international expansion.
Compliance and Ongoing Obligations
Receiving a license is only the beginning. Maintaining compliance under the FSA Seychelles license is equally important and involves continuous monitoring and reporting.
Key ongoing obligations include:
- Implementation of AML and KYC protocols
- Annual independent financial audits
- Timely submission of operational reports
- Filing renewal applications before expiration
These steps are vital for maintaining a valid Seychelles financial license and demonstrating long-term integrity to regulators and clients.
Conclusion: Is Seychelles the Right Jurisdiction for You?
Seychelles remains a preferred licensing destination for many Forex firms due to its cost-effectiveness, regulatory clarity, and international reach. It balances flexibility with essential oversight, making it especially appealing to new market entrants.
To improve the chances of successful application and long-term operation:
- Work with local legal consultants experienced in Forex broker setup Seychelles
- Prepare documents with full transparency and accuracy
- Stay current with FSA updates and compliance changes
The Forex license in Seychelles is not just a legal formality — it’s a strategic move to access global markets efficiently and affordably.
Get in touch with us
Ivan Nevzorov
Head of Legal
Daria Lysenko
Lawyer